Skill Bolt
Initializing Platform
Skill Bolt
Marketplace Services Custom Projects Customization About Blog Contact Affiliate Program
Login Get Started Free

Connect with us

website Development v1.0.0 Intermediate

College Discovery Platform

0.0 (0)
0 Downloads
Updated 18 hours ago

A modern college discovery platform that helps students search, filter, explore, and compare colleges through an intuitive and responsive interface.

Technologies & Skills

Next.js React TypeScript Tailwind CSS
INR 500
INR 2,700 81% OFF

Limited time offer

What's Included

Complete Source Code
Documentation
Project Report
Presentation Slides
External Download Link

Support & Customization

Support: None
Custom modifications not available
File Size 280.13 MB
Last Updated Jun 30, 2026

Resource Links

Purchase this project to unlock source and premium resources. Document/report remain secure preview-based on this page.

The College Discovery Platform is a modern web application designed to help students discover, explore, and compare colleges across India. It provides an easy-to-use interface where users can search for colleges, apply filters, compare institutions, and view detailed information to make informed academic decisions.

The application works by displaying a collection of colleges and allowing users to search using keywords such as college name, short name, city, state, or tags. Users can refine results using filters like college type, state, minimum rating, and sorting options. Each college has a dedicated details page that presents information about courses, placements, fees, contact details, and student reviews. The comparison feature enables users to compare multiple colleges side by side based on rankings, ratings, fees, placement statistics, and other important metrics. The application also includes loading, error, and empty states to provide a smooth and reliable user experience.

The project is built using Next.js, React, TypeScript, and Tailwind CSS, following a component-based architecture with reusable UI components, custom hooks, a service layer, and React Context API for state management. This structure makes the application scalable, maintainable, and easy to extend with future backend integration.

This platform is primarily intended for students who are exploring colleges and want to compare different institutions before making admission decisions. It can also be useful for parents, academic counselors, and educational organizations looking for a simple and organized way to evaluate colleges.


Future Enhancements


Known Issues


Installation

Prerequisites

  • Node.js (v18 or above)
  • npm (comes with Node.js)
  • Git

Steps

Clone the repository


git clone https://github.com/YOUR_GITHUB_USERNAME/college-discovery-platform.git

Navigate to the project directory


cd college-discovery-platform

Install all dependencies


npm install

Start the development server


npm run dev

Open your browser and visit


http://localhost:3000

Explore the application by searching, filtering, viewing college details, and comparing colleges. 


Usage

Launch the application by running npm run dev and open http://localhost:3000 in your browser.

Browse the list of available colleges on the home page.

Use the Search Bar to search colleges by name, short name, city, state, or keywords.

Apply filters such as College Type, State, Minimum Rating, and Sort By to narrow down the results.

Click View Details on any college card to view detailed information, including overview, courses, placements, contact details, and student reviews.

Click the Compare button on college cards to add colleges to the comparison list.

Navigate to the Compare page from the navigation bar to compare selected colleges side by side based on rankings, ratings, fees, average package, and placement statistics.

Remove individual colleges from the comparison list or click Clear All to reset the comparison.

The application also handles loading, error, and empty states to provide a smooth user experience during data retrieval and filtering.

System Requirements

  1. Operating System: Windows 10/11, macOS, or Linux.
  2. Node.js: Version 18 or later.
  3. Package Manager: npm (comes with Node.js).
  4. Web Browser: Google Chrome, Microsoft Edge, Firefox, or Safari.
  5. RAM: Minimum 4 GB (8 GB recommended).
  6. Disk Space: At least 500 MB of free storage.
  7. Internet Connection: Required for downloading dependencies and accessing the deployed application.
  8. Code Editor: Visual Studio Code (recommended) for development.

Software Stack

  • Next.js 15
  • React
  • TypeScript
  • Tailwind CSS
  • Node.js
  • npm
  • git


No Q&A available yet

Be the first to ask a question!

Ask a Question

Customer Reviews

0.0 0 reviews
5
0
4
0
3
0
2
0
1
0

Write Your Review

No reviews yet

Be the first to review this project!

Related

Similar Projects

You might also be interested in these projects

Terra – Plant Shop E-commerce Web Application
website Development
FREE
0.0 (0)
Intermediate
A
Ashritha reddy Annareddy
Verified Seller

Terra – Plant Shop E-commerce Web Application

Responsive e-commerce plant store with live search, shopping cart, checkout, admin dashboard, and LocalStorage-based data persistence.

HTML5 CSS3 JavaScript (ES6) +2
StayNext - Pg Discovery Platform
website Development
0.0 (0)
Intermediate
R
Rajeev Patel
Verified Seller

StayNext - Pg Discovery Platform

Built a full-stack PG platform where users discover PGs and owners manage listings, rooms, and tenant details.

Spring Boot Mysql Html +2
MedCare System
website Development
0.0 (0)
Intermediate
S
Sakthi Bhuvaneshwari D
Verified Seller
30% OFF

MedCare System

MedCare is a MERN Stack hospital management system that enables patients to book appointments and admins to manage doctors.

React JavaScript Node.js +4
₹2,800 ₹4,000
View Project
Stationery Swap – Student Marketplace for Buying & Selling Stationery
website Development
FREE
0.0 (0)
Intermediate
S
Shanmukh Singampalli
Verified Seller

Stationery Swap – Student Marketplace for Buying & Selling Stationery

A MERN-based marketplace that enables students to buy, sell, and exchange stationery securely with authentication, image uploads, and smart search.

React Node.js Express.js +6